CTdeveloping, LLC is a California based company specializing in PDF software.
Established in 2002, CTdeveloping has grown to have had more than a quarter million installations globally. CTdeveloping continues to grow to this day expanding further into the small business and enterprise realms.
CTdeveloping entered the marketplace with its flagship product, PDFtypewriter. Originally, this product targeted exclusively those wishing to fill in PDF forms which were not equipped with fillable form fields. Since then, PDFtypewriter has grown to a fully functioning PDF suite used in the business place to achieve multitudes of tasks with PDF files.
In 2007, CTdeveloping announced its venture into the online service product space with its online PDF editor, PDFescape. PDFescape continues to lead the market place offering free PDF editing and form filling capabilities to it users

PDFescape is a free, online PDF reader, editor, form filler, & form designer.
PDFescape is a new way to open PDF files and escape from the typical software requirements for using the de facto document file format, PDF. PDFescape allows you to open your PDF files right here on the web without downloading or installing any software.
With PDFescape, you can fill in PDF forms, add text and graphics, add links, and even add new form fields to a PDF file.

PDFtypewriter is a desktop PDF editor, form filler, and creator.
PDFtypewriter can create PDF files from any printable Windows file type, including Microsoft Word Documents, Excel Spreadsheets, and PowerPoint Presentations. Furthermore, multiple documents can be quickly merged, pages rearranged, and viewer friendly bookmarks added.
PDFtypewriter, also a PDF editor, can add new text, vector objects, signatures, comments, links, and form fields to PDF documents. Numerous tools allow documents and forms to be quickly manipulated or corrected. Existing PDF forms can not only be filled in, but their look and layout changed as well.
PDFtypewriter facilitates the creation of PDF forms for distribution to customers. Created PDF forms can be filled out using Adobe Reader and even saved and emailed back to you using PDFtypewriter or CTdeveloping’s PDF web service, PDFescape (http://www.pdfescape.com).
